Kenji Tanaka is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Biomedical Engineering and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Kenji Tanaka has authored 111 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Mechanical Engineering, 21 papers in Biomedical Engineering and 20 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Kenji Tanaka’s work include Advanced ceramic materials synthesis (9 papers), Orthopaedic implants and arthroplasty (6 papers) and Chemical Mechanical Polishing in Microelectronics Manufacturing (6 papers). Kenji Tanaka is often cited by papers focused on Advanced ceramic materials synthesis (9 papers), Orthopaedic implants and arthroplasty (6 papers) and Chemical Mechanical Polishing in Microelectronics Manufacturing (6 papers). Kenji Tanaka collaborates with scholars based in Japan, United States and South Korea. Kenji Tanaka's co-authors include Jiro Tamura, Takashi Nakamura, Taiyo Asano, Tadashi Kokubo, Masaki Uchida, Masahiro Nawa, Masao Akagi, Takashi Nakamura, Keiichi Kawanabe and H. Mike Kim and has published in prestigious journals such as Scientific Reports, International Journal of Molecular Sciences and Journal of neurosurgery.
